WikiLeaks founder Julian Assange may have been getting lonely living in the Ecuadorean embassy in London for the past four years, but now he has something to keep him company: a new kitten.
Assange has been living in the Ecuadorean embassy since being granted diplomatic asylum by the country in 2012. Sweden has attempted to extradite him for questioning in a sexual assault investigation, which Assange believes could lead to his transfer to US custody for his role in leaking classified documents on Wikileaks.
In February, a United Nations group found that Sweden and the UK are violating Assange's rights. Assange's lawyers have applied to Sweden to enforce the UN's findings.
